Anta

With this word I freeze the water you explore,

Questioning if there was ever something more,

A mirror view of days filled with sin,

A single bond, unexpectedly thin,

Although mastered I the ice,

It's mild and disappears fast,

What's been taken from me,

What I radiate,

Fails to leave a scar in your heart deep,

And I set my goal silently,

Contact yet another element in it's ******
